An Irish pub might not be the first thing you think of when it comes to the place we call home but Duluth does have the luck of the Irish in the form of a handful of lively and fun-loving pubs. One of the best? Carmody Irish Pub and Brewing. The spot opened in 2006 in a former livery stable from the 1880s, right in the heart of downtown Duluth. Its popularity is due in part to its owner Eddie Gleeson, who wanted a place to pay homage to his family. Now, nearly two decades later, Carmody is thriving, so...

Captain Moonlite, one of Australia’s most infamous bushrangers, left an indelible mark on the country’s colonial history. Born in Scotland as Andrew George Scott, he arrived in Australia as a convict, but after a failed escape attempt, he became a notorious outlaw. Captain Moonlite’s story is one of complex motivations – he turned to bushranging, not only to escape the harsh penal system but also driven by a sense of rebellion against perceived injustices. His criminal career was marked by daring robberies and a final, tragic stand that led to his capture and execution. Despite his short-lived career, he becam...
